Job description

Ranpak
Founded in 1972, Ranpak's goal was to create the first environmentally responsible system to protect products during shipment.
Ranpak’s mission is to deliver sustainable packaging solutions that help improve supply chain performance and costs, reduce environmental impact, and support a variety of growing business needs globally. With this, we deliver an important contribution to reduce the global plastic crisis.
The development and improvement of materials, systems, and total solution concepts have earned Ranpak a reputation as an innovative leader in e-commerce and industrial supply chain solutions. Besides Protective Paper Solutions, Ranpak invests heavily in its Automation division.

Summary

Design and development of paper converting machinery, fully automated 'box sizing' machines and related equipment. Responsible for the design, development and documentation associated with mechanic systems, in strong cooperation with software and electric engineering.

Essential Duties & Responsibilities
  • Works as a collaborative engineering team member applying mechanical engineering principles to develop design solutions, according to Ranpak standards and compliances like CE.
  • Cooperates with other engineering departments software and electric and is able to discuss on basic level resulting in a joint solution.
  • Structured way of working and capable to make analysis and taking data-driven decisions.
  • Develops concepts of new solutions and finalize these till functional detailed designs.
  • Confirms mechanical component’s capabilities and quality by designing testing plans.
  • Provides engineering reports, risk assessments, calculations and checks drawings for completeness and accuracy.
  • Interacts with other departments, vendors, suppliers, to select components/subassemblies that comply with machine requirements and specifications.
  • Responsible for design and concept and layout using Solidworks, PDM and SAP
  • Assists with the design, development, testing and reports for NPI projects.
  • Participates in design projects, customized products, existing product maintenance, quality improvements and cost reduction.
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s degree or higher in Mechanical Engineering or Mechatronics.
  • At least 5 years of related mechanical engineering experience of automation machines, in cooperation with software and electric engineering.
  • Knowledge of relevant standards and machine guidelines (CE).
  • Knowledge of manufacturing processes and automation technology
  • Eager to implement best practices of other machine builders.
  • Capable to act as team lead and guide junior engineers.
  • Self-motivated and innovative, yet an exceptional product development team player.
  • Strong communication and problem solving skills.
  • Good communications skills in the Dutch and English language
  • Knowledge of working with 3D CAD systems, preferrable Solidworks.
  • Willing to travel up to 5% of the time.

Ranpak gives you space to grow and perform. You receive:

Excellent salary based on experience.

Hybrid work: tone day per week from home with a full‑time contract.

25 vacation days and extra ADV days.

A PMT pension plan with two‑thirds of the premium paid by us.

A year‑end bonus.

A new and modern building in Eygelshoven.

Broad development opportunities within Ranpak.
